    “Less is more.” ~ Ludwig Mies van der Rohe

    If you just purchased a home in less than optimal condition to flip or rent as an investment, you’re probably ready to start swinging the hammer. FREEZE!

    Did you know that these 5 home “improvements” actually devalue a home?

    Even if you don’t plan to sell the home for a profit, they’ll hurt your chances of getting the home rented out sooner rather than later…

    1. A Bad Coat of Paint:
      Fresh paint is a must, but not bold paint. Bold color choices are suited for certain personality types and will limit your audience of potential tenants. Not everyone loves a bright yellow kitchen! Stick to neutrals, as tenants will more easily be able to match their furniture and belongings.
    2. Cheap Fixtures:
      Installing low-quality or cheap fixtures that become a permanent part of the house (shower heads and sink faucets) can really hurt you. We know that it’s going to be a few dollars more for the next grade of quality, but it will make your home look much more luxurious and durable.
    3. “Luxury” Headaches:
      Pools, hot tubs and extravagant landscapes are considered things of luxury, but they come along with maintenance – something many renters aren’t interested in investing in or keeping up with. After all, it’s not their home.
    4. Overly Specialized Spaces:
      Don’t turn the garage into a four-season sun room. When you are upgrading spaces, think “functionality” above all else. Renters need to be able to envision their life (and their daily tasks and needs) easily occurring in your home.
    5. Over-the-Top Kitchens and Baths:
      Kitchens or baths that are too taste-specific will not appeal to every tenant. As with paint, think neutral and as with specialized spaces, think functional. No need for extensive tile work or bright red appliances.
